Pale Symphoria used the darkness of the night and the morning fog to toy around with the 6,000 soldiers of the mixed army. She only had 500 demihumans under her, since the other human forces were busy completing the construction of the fortress of the foggy plains, Melgion. But the movements of the mixed army were being leaked to her thanks to a spy she managed to sneak into the mixed army.
Which is why even though the enemy forces numbered tens of times more than her own, she was able to somehow put up a fight. But no matter what, dealing with so many with so few meant that they couldn’t engage directly, and that greatly burdened Pale. One wrong move and the fog between her and the enemy would disappear.
With Shirak as their base, Pale and the centaurs of Tianos scouted the enemy repeatedly. They would come out in the night, coat the area under their eyes with a special medicine, and depart with an eminence of centaurs that could see in the night.
Advertisement
The mixed army slept in the various towns of the borderlands, but only Shirak Town had walls. Originally, the mixed army would’ve liked to position themselves behind its walls, but Pale’s incessant interferences forced them to give up that position.
“The town is within sight,” Tianos said.
“Any shadows near the watch fires?” Pale asked.
“Please wait,” Tianos said with a kneel, then the scouts came back and reported with great detail.
The late Daizos, their old chief, was excessively loyal to the elves; hence, the centaurs themselves were meek when it came to an order from the elves.
After receiving the information of the scout, Pale immediately gave an order.
“Three volleys in succession. Shoot the watch fires. Wait for my arrow. Afterwards, we will retreat while shooting down the enemies as they come.”
“Understood.”
Although Pale spoke casually, Tianos naturally bowed his head when he replied.
The sound of bowstrings being drawn to the limits resounded faintly within the dark of the night. The bow Pale is using is a favorite of hers from the time when she was an adventurer. She nocked an arrow on that bow and aimed at the distant camp of the enemy.
After a moment of silence came an air-tearing arrow that shot through the night sky, behind which followed countless arrows. One moment passed, then Pale heard the sound of screams and angry yells coming from the enemy camp.
After a moment, Pale shot more arrows toward the night sky, landing themselves into the soldiers that were just about to leave their tents, causing the screams to become louder.
“Let us retreat.”
Tianos believed they could do even more damage if they were to just keep shooting at the humans, but he did as Pale commanded and retreated.
Perhaps they might have indeed dealt more damage to the humans, but being able to deal damage didn’t mean also being able to escape. Centaurs shined the brightest when they were able to attack while moving. Hence, harassing the enemy was the most that they could do.
By the time the mixed army had readied their forces and were about to strike back, Pale and her centaurs were long gone and a rain of arrows once again descending from the darkness.
Being attacked one-sidedly not only struck fear into the hearts of the mixed army’s soldiers, but it also did a great deal of damage mentally. And after repeating this several times, Pale had managed to corner the mixed army mentally.
When Melgion fortress was almost complete and Pale was beginning to repair Shirak Town, word of Attibel’s King, Brandika, arriving at the battlefield reached her.
